Transaction de030b0333bb581f4ea6650944c9bc0eb0e8661a3d779b6b6486e85ee64a5eef

3 Input
1 Outputs
  • de030b0333bb581f4ea6650944c9bc0eb0e8661a3d779b6b6486e85ee64a5eef:0
  • value  242934549
    address  32EHHv7j9WYWcgxW3upFCaoXTgoS49MmHU